Output 97b518457943c022ab82c64785b1eb97add52d5ac15587e810060a01ad359e89:14

value
149876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be4d486b19887cc3a024aaf67c04ac8c47d5a038 OP_EQUAL
address
3K3Ethacy2gU66JpiWzh9kwfi5iCzUJfuu
transaction
97b518457943c022ab82c64785b1eb97add52d5ac15587e810060a01ad359e89
confirmations
168151
spent
true